Engine & Transmission

The B1 is an all-wheel-drive electric vehicle with a powerful dual-motor setup, producing 360 Hp and 640 Nm of torque. It features advanced hydro-pneumatic suspension on both front and rear axles, ensuring a smooth ride and responsive handling.

Specs-
Rating
Powertrain ArchitectureBEV (Electric Vehicle)
Drivetrain ArchitectureOne electric motor drives front wheels, one electric motor drives rear wheels.
Drive WheelAll wheel drive (4x4)
Front SuspensionHydro-pneumatic element
Rear SuspensionHydro-pneumatic element
System Power360 Hp
System Torque640 Nm 472.04 lb.-ft.

Battery - Electric / Hybrid

The car has a battery capacity of 60 kWh, using Lithium-ion technology, located below the floor. It has a rear axle, transverse electric motor, and a range of 193 km. The average energy consumption is 31.1 kWh/100 km.

Specs-
Gross Battery Capacity60 kWh
Battery TechnologyLithium-ion (Li-Ion)
Battery LocationBelow the floor
All Electric Range193 km 119.92 mi
Electric Motor LocationRear axle, Transverse
Electric Motor TypeSynchronous
Average Energy Consumption31.1 kWh/100 km 50.05 kWh/100 mi 67 MPGe 3.2 km/kWh 2 mi/kWh
